ExternalProjectStartedEventArgs Constructor (String^, String^, String^, String^, String^, DateTime)

 

Initializes a new instance of the ExternalProjectFinishedEventArgs class, with the specified values.

MSBuild is now included in Visual Studio instead of the .NET Framework. You can use MSBuild 12.0 side-by-side with versions previously deployed with the .NET Framework.For more information, see What's New in MSBuild 12.0.

Namespace:   Microsoft.Build.Framework
Assembly:  Microsoft.Build.Framework (in Microsoft.Build.Framework.dll)

public:
ExternalProjectStartedEventArgs(
	String^ message,
	String^ helpKeyword,
	String^ senderName,
	String^ projectFile,
	String^ targetNames,
	DateTime eventTimestamp
)

Parameters

message
Type: System::String^

The text of the event.

helpKeyword
Type: System::String^

The Help keyword associated with the event.

senderName
Type: System::String^

The source of the event.

projectFile
Type: System::String^

The project file name.

targetNames
Type: System::String^

The names of the targets to build in the external project. This can be a null reference (Nothing in Visual Basic) if the external project is being built with the default targets.

eventTimestamp
Type: System::DateTime

The date and time to associate with the event.
